GT vs RR Match Predictions: Gujarat Titans (GT) and Rajasthan Royals (RR) will play their 23rd Indian Premier League 2025 encounter on Wednesday. Narendra Modi Stadium in Ahmedabad will host the game starting at 7:30 p.m. Both clubs are in excellent form and prepared to compete for the top spot in the standings.

Rajasthan is also on a two-match winning streak, while Gujarat has recovered from the first loss and won three straight games. In this sense, fantasy gamers will find this match to be highly engaging. Let’s determine which Dream11 team is the best for this game.

Ahmedabad pitch report for the match between GT and RR

It is believed that the Narendra Modi Stadium in Ahmedabad has a batting-friendly surface. Early in the innings, the fast bowlers on this surface get some help, but as the game progresses, the ball becomes better with the bat. The batsmen find it easier to strike fours and sixes as a result. Big scores are scored on this field. The high-scoring games in this field are well known. Both of these matches, which happened during the current IPL season, had extremely high scores.

This stadium has hosted 37 IPL matches to date. In this case, the first-batting teams have won 17 games, while the second-batting teams have won 20. The first innings in this instance averages 170 runs. In this instance, the record for the highest score was set by the Punjab Kings’ 243/5 against Gujarat during the same season.
